# As-Built Documentation Manager
## Business Case
### Problem Statement
As-built documentation is often incomplete:
- Field changes not documented
- Drawings not updated consistently
- Missing documentation at closeout
- Difficult to verify completeness
### Solution
Systematic as-built documentation tracking with drawing markup management, completeness verification, and handover preparation.
## Technical Implementation
```python
import pandas as pd
from datetime import datetime, date
from typing import Dict, Any, List, Optional
from dataclasses import dataclass, field
from enum import Enum
class DocumentType(Enum):
DRAWING = "drawing"
SPECIFICATION = "specification"
SUBMITTAL = "submittal"
MANUAL = "manual"
WARRANTY = "warranty"
CERTIFICATE = "certificate"
class MarkupStatus(Enum):
PENDING = "pending"
IN_REVIEW = "in_review"
APPROVED = "approved"
INCORPORATED = "incorporated"
class DocumentStatus(Enum):
DRAFT = "draft"
UNDER_REVIEW = "under_review"
APPROVED = "approved"
FINAL = "final"
@dataclass
class Markup:
markup_id: str
description: str
location: str
marked_by: str
marked_date: date
status: MarkupStatus
cloud_reference: str = ""
notes: str = ""
@dataclass
class AsBuiltDocument:
document_id: str
document_number: str
title: str
document_type: DocumentType
discipline: str
revision: str
status: DocumentStatus
original_file: str
as_built_file: str
markups: List[Markup] = field(default_factory=list)
last_updated: Optional[date] = None
verified_by: str = ""
verified_date: Optional[date] = None
@property
def is_complete(self) -> bool:
return self.status == DocumentStatus.FINAL and all(
m.status == MarkupStatus.INCORPORATED for m in self.markups
)
class AsBuiltDocumentManager:
"""Manage as-built documentation."""
def __init__(self, project_name: str):
self.project_name = project_name
self.documents: Dict[str, AsBuiltDocument] = {}
self._markup_counter = 0
def register_document(self, document_number: str, title: str,
document_type: DocumentType, discipline: str,
original_file: str, revision: str = "0") -> AsBuiltDocument:
doc_id = f"DOC-{len(self.documents) + 1:04d}"
doc = AsBuiltDocument(
document_id=doc_id,
document_number=document_number,
title=title,
document_type=document_type,
discipline=discipline,
revision=revision,
status=DocumentStatus.DRAFT,
original_file=original_file,
as_built_file=""
)
self.documents[doc_id] = doc
return doc
def add_markup(self, doc_id: str, description: str, location: str,
marked_by: str, cloud_reference: str = "") -> Markup:
if doc_id not in self.documents:
raise ValueError(f"Document {doc_id} not found")
self._markup_counter += 1
markup = Markup(
markup_id=f"MKP-{self._markup_counter:05d}",
description=description,
location=location,
marked_by=marked_by,
marked_date=date.today(),
status=MarkupStatus.PENDING,
cloud_reference=cloud_reference
)
self.documents[doc_id].markups.append(markup)
return markup
def update_markup_status(self, doc_id: str, markup_id: str, status: MarkupStatus):
if doc_id in self.documents:
for markup in self.documents[doc_id].markups:
if markup.markup_id == markup_id:
markup.status = status
break
def upload_as_built(self, doc_id: str, file_path: str, new_revision: str = None):
if doc_id not in self.documents:
return
doc = self.documents[doc_id]
doc.as_built_file = file_path
doc.last_updated = date.today()
if new_revision:
doc.revision = new_revision
doc.status = DocumentStatus.UNDER_REVIEW
def verify_document(self, doc_id: str, verified_by: str):
if doc_id not in self.documents:
return
doc = self.documents[doc_id]
doc.verified_by = verified_by
doc.verified_date = date.today()
doc.status = DocumentStatus.FINAL
def get_completeness_report(self) -> Dict[str, Any]:
total = len(self.documents)
complete = sum(1 for d in self.documents.values() if d.is_complete)
pending_markups = sum(
len([m for m in d.markups if m.status != MarkupStatus.INCORPORATED])
for d in self.documents.values()
)
by_discipline = {}
for doc in self.documents.values():
if doc.discipline not in by_discipline:
by_discipline[doc.discipline] = {'total': 0, 'complete': 0}
by_discipline[doc.discipline]['total'] += 1
if doc.is_complete:
by_discipline[doc.discipline]['complete'] += 1
return {
'project': self.project_name,
'total_documents': total,
'complete': complete,
'completion_percent': round(complete / total * 100, 1) if total > 0 else 0,
'pending_markups': pending_markups,
'by_discipline': by_discipline
}
def get_incomplete_documents(self) -> List[AsBuiltDocument]:
return [d for d in self.documents.values() if not d.is_complete]
def export_register(self, output_path: str):
with pd.ExcelWriter(output_path, engine='openpyxl') as writer:
# Document register
doc_data = [{
'ID': d.document_id,
'Number': d.document_number,
'Title': d.title,
'Type': d.document_type.value,
'Discipline': d.discipline,
'Revision': d.revision,
'Status': d.status.value,
'Complete': d.is_complete,
'Markups': len(d.markups),
'Verified By': d.verified_by
} for d in self.documents.values()]
pd.DataFrame(doc_data).to_excel(writer, sheet_name='Register', index=False)
# Markups
markup_data = []
for doc in self.documents.values():
for m in doc.markups:
markup_data.append({
'Document': doc.document_number,
'Markup ID': m.markup_id,
'Description': m.description,
'Location': m.location,
'Marked By': m.marked_by,
'Status': m.status.value
})
if markup_data:
pd.DataFrame(markup_data).to_excel(writer, sheet_name='Markups', index=False)
return output_path
```
## Quick Start
```python
manager = AsBuiltDocumentManager("Office Tower")
# Register document
doc = manager.register_document(
document_number="A-101",
title="Floor Plan Level 1",
document_type=DocumentType.DRAWING,
discipline="Architectural",
original_file="drawings/A-101.pdf"
)
# Add field markup
markup = manager.add_markup(
doc.document_id,
description="Wall moved 6 inches south",
location="Grid B-3",
marked_by="Site Superintendent"
)
# Upload as-built
manager.upload_as_built(doc.document_id, "as-built/A-101-AB.pdf", "AB")
# Verify
manager.verify_document(doc.document_id, "Project Manager")
# Check completeness
report = manager.get_completeness_report()
print(f"Completion: {report['completion_percent']}%")
```
